Vikings Fall to Top Seeded Owls

WESTFIELD, Mass.- Salem State softball traveled to top seeded Westfield State University to take on the Owls in the quarterfinals of the Massachusetts State Collegiate Athletic Conference (MASCAC) tournament.  After seven innings the Owls took the 5-0 victory, handing the Vikings their first loss of the post-season.

How It Happen

  • The first two and a half inning was a pitchers' duel before the Owls opened the game in the home half of the third with two hits that brought home just as many runs to give them the 2-0 edge.
  • Alaina Guiliano (Malden, Mass.) answered in the fourth with the Vikings' first hit of the game but would be stranded on base two batters later to end the inning.
  • The Owls doubled their lead in the fifth frame after Sarah Bingham (Reno, Nev.) connected on a two-run shot over the center field fence to give her team the 4-0 advantage.
  • Westfield would use an error in the sixth to add another run to their tally before taking the 5-0 victory an inning later.

Noteworthy

  • Guiliano recorded two hits for the Vikings in the afternoon to notch her seventh multi-hit game of the season.
  • With her single in the sixth inning, Allison Frost (Auburn, Mass.) has now recorded a hit in four of her last five outings.

Salem State will be back in Westfield tomorrow, May 11 when they take on the loser from the second quarterfinal matchup between Framingham State University and Worcester State University. Game time is scheduled for 11 a.m..
